📡 APPLEBOT USER-AGENT STRING
Mozilla/5.0 (Macintosh; Intel Mac OS X 10_15_5) AppleWebKit/605.1.15 (KHTML, like Gecko) Version/13.1.1 Safari/605.1.15 (Applebot/0.1; +http://www.apple.com/go/applebot)
This is the User-Agent header sent by Applebot in HTTP requests. Use this to identify Applebot in your server access logs.
📋 ABOUT APPLEBOT
Applebot is Apple's web crawler, responsible for indexing content that appears in Siri suggestions, Spotlight search on macOS and iOS, Safari search suggestions, and Apple's growing suite of Apple Intelligence features. As Apple expands its AI capabilities, Applebot's role in content discovery and indexing becomes increasingly significant.
Applebot is notable for its JavaScript rendering capability, using a Safari-based engine to process pages similarly to how they appear in Apple's browser. It respects robots.txt directives and uniquely falls back to Googlebot rules when no Applebot-specific directives are present. All Applebot traffic originates from Apple's 17.0.0.0/8 IP range, making verification straightforward.

🎯 HOW TO DETECT APPLEBOT
- ▸User-Agent contains 'Applebot/0.1'
- ▸All Apple traffic originates from 17.0.0.0/8 (Apple's IP block)
- ▸Renders JavaScript using a Safari-based rendering engine
- ▸Falls back to Googlebot robots.txt rules if no Applebot rules defined
- ▸Supports the 'data-apple-bot' meta tag for Apple-specific directives

🔄 CRAWL BEHAVIOR
Moderate crawl rate with JavaScript rendering capability. Respects robots.txt and supports Applebot-specific directives. Renders pages similarly to Safari. Follows sitemaps and link structures. Supports the 'applebot' robots.txt token and falls back to 'Googlebot' directives.
Indexes web content for Siri suggestions, Spotlight search results on macOS/iOS, Safari suggestions, and Apple Intelligence features. Critical for visibility in the Apple ecosystem.
🤖 ROBOTS.TXT CONFIGURATION
User-agent: Applebot Allow: / # Applebot also follows Googlebot directives as fallback: # If no Applebot rules exist, it uses Googlebot rules
Applebot respects robots.txt directives. Add this to your robots.txt file at the root of your domain.
